"Daniel's allowance is not going to cover the cost to fix his dad's phone screen, which he and Megabat broke. And he is out of ideas. Megabat has a GREAT idea: become famous! Famous people have lots of money. Daniel is also grounded, and being stuck inside is pretty boring. Megabat has no time to spend with bored Daniel, he's too busy learning the skill that will make him famous and rich. Daniel really doesn't like Megabat's new catchphrase, or his fancy new hairdo. Megabat will show him! When Megabat takes things too far and ruins Daniel's mom's dinner party with his "magic show," chaos ensues... and Daniel is not too happy. And Megabat learns there are some things that are more important than fame and riches. The Megabat series is a really fun one for beginning/youth readers. It is pretty easy to read, and the stories are fun and adventurous. Like the others in the series, you don't need to have read the last ones to follow along. It would help but not really necessary.

Megabat is a fruit bat that lives with Daniel, they also have other pet and animal friends in the house and yard, and they get into all sorts of adventures/ problems with. In this installment Megabat is trying to help Daniel raise money to replace Dad's phone because they broke it. Communication problems and Megabats understanding of the human world made it hard for him to understand how to become famous... so that he can make money and he tries to become famous during Mom's dinner party. It does not go well.

I think that these books are really cute, but my ongoing issue is that Megabat's speech isn't great and as a new readers/learner I feel like this might cause some problems. I like that the little bat is the main character though, it is a fun way to tell a story.

Overall - super cute, love following the animals, some of the bat-talk might be confusing to learners. ( )

Megabat, Megastar is the fifth book in a series for children by Anna Humphrey. This is the first book of the series that I've read, so I may have missed a few key details that would have made the read a bit less confusing. However, basically the story is about a talking fruit bat that lives with a young boy. While the boy and the bat have a friendship it is really difficult to connect with either the bat or the boy during the book. The bat has his own twist on the English language, which makes reading his dialogue challenging and there is very little character development surrounding the boy Megabat lives with, so he feels insubstantial. The plot line also seems a bit protracted for the age level this book is best geared towards (6-9 year old children).
The pros of the book include the graphics, they are fun and well drawn, and the hidden message that trying to help a friend is a valuable life lesson. Ultimately, while I really wanted to like this book, I didn't. While the plot would be ideal for my seven year old, the book is too long for her to read and she would lose attention well before the conclusion. I'm not sure if reading earlier books in this series first would make Megabat Megastar easier to read, but as a stand alone book it is a bit of a miss. ( )
